Stand Budapest – Michelin Two-Star Modern Hungarian Cuisine

At Stand in Budapest, the kitchen draws deeply from Hungarian traditions while pushing them forward with precision and creativity. The restaurant has earned two Michelin stars for excellent cooking, a distinction that reflects the meticulous care woven into every course.

The dining experience centres on a Chef’s tasting menu — a long progression that begins with a series of welcoming bites: crispy tart with marinated radish and fresh cream cheese, house-smoked trout with crème fraîche and caviar, and a cool sour cherry soup with pine cone and sunflower seed. An amuse-bouche of “Lecsó” — Hungary’s classic pepper and tomato stew — arrives as a chilled tomato consommé with roasted pepper and tomato tartare.

Seasonality guides the menu. Spring brings green asparagus and peas with ramson, pine, and cashew. A charcoal-grilled langoustine with beurre blanc, yuzu, and ginger appears as an optional upgrade. The kitchen also offers a vegetarian tasting menu, and both gluten-free and lactose-free adaptations are available upon request.

Hungarian flavours surface in dishes like Wagyu Gulyás, a refined take on the national soup, and a grilled venison saddle with fondant potato, cornelian cherry jam, and barbecue jus. The classic Somlói trifle appears as a dessert, alongside an apple course titled “An apple a day keeps the doctor away.”

Stand’s wine list — referred to as the “Borkönyv” (Wine Book) — is carefully curated, with pairings designed to match the complexity of each course. The restaurant also maintains a connection to the Bocuse d’Or competition, a testament to its commitment to culinary excellence.

In a city rich with dining history, Stand stands out for its ability to honour Hungarian ingredients and techniques while presenting them with a modern, refined sensibility. The two Michelin stars are not just an accolade — they are an invitation to experience Hungarian cuisine at its most ambitious.

It is no exaggeration to say that the eyes of the culinary world are on Szabina Szulló and Tamás Széll. Tamás achieved unprecedented success for Hungary at the Bocuse d’Or, both European and World Finals, while Szabina, as team president, has also represented her nation in the competition. Together, they form a legendary pairing, and following the runaway success of Stand25, the opening of their first “grand restaurant” was a landmark moment on the Hungarian dining scene. Their fine-dining venture on Székely Mihály Street is further strengthened by gastronomic authority Zoltán Hamvas and co-owner Ibolya Csahók, forming a perfectly balanced quartet. Stand embodies the distilled essence of the attitude they have brought to Hungary’s culinary landscape: calm, assured, and without ostentation. Even the entrance conveys this spirit: mere steps from the bustle of Andrássy Avenue and Király Street, yet discreetly elegant, it welcomes only those who come with intent. For this is not a place for casual passers-by. Rather, it is a stage for world-class cuisine, an experience to live long in the memory. On our visits, some three and a half hours flew by from arrival to farewell. Fine dining is often accused of being overly formal, yet at Stand the impeccably trained team strikes quite the opposite note: warm, approachable, and quietly attentive. In the subdued lighting, they even offered a pair of reading glasses to a guest struggling with the menu’s finer print. The interior, cosmopolitan and harmonious, serves a single purpose: to centre upon the culinary experience. The expansive open kitchen evokes the atmosphere of world competitions – a technical theatre where military precision unfolds, and a joy to watch. Strikingly, those behind the glass wall often exude a serenity greater than the guests relaxing on the other side. The whole evening is guided by discipline, and, of course, by the unmistakable presence of Szulló and Széll. Two menus await – the chef’s and the vegetarian – each accompanied by wine pairings of varying depth and sophistication. The menus are printed personally, intended to be taken home as a keepsake of the evening. And then there are the dishes themselves: each a marvel of majesty in flavour and presentation. Langoustine, bathed in beurre blanc, so fresh as to feel almost surreal; divine duck rillettes, deceptively dessert-like, beneath a snowfall of cold foie gras shavings from a warmed grater; goulash elevated into emblematic form, drawing diners into the story of Bocuse d’Or competition dishes. What Stand offers is a homage to Hungarian gastronomy.
